We've got a resident a-hole in my area...a guy, somewhere around early to mid 40's, who owns a few nice cars, including a Ford GT.

How does he enjoy the GT? Throwing on a set of slicks, and riding up and down the bypass, and past the weekly cruise night, looking for someone to race. A-HOLE.

I've had my fair share of run ins with him. I ignore his antics.

But I did find where he lives, and sent him this letter;

Ford GT owner,

I wanted to pass you a note expressing my sympathy, for your Ford GT.

I would be obvious to anyone who is a “true” car enthusiast that a car such as the Ford GT is meant for use at a “track day”, an organized rally, an enjoyable ride on some winding back roads, or a car show, etc.
True, on occasion, an owner of such a car might throw on a set of slicks and go to a track for timed runs, or the occasional race against similar cars.

But in your case, you throw on a set of slicks, ride up and down the Newtown bypass, pass by (back & forth) the local car show, trying to impress everyone. What a waste of a truly nice car.

You do know where Council Rock High School is I’m assuming? Why don’t you hang out there when school lets out, and you can try and impress the kids driving their imports. They might be impressed. Those of us who know cars, and how they are meant to be driven and enjoyed, are not impressed with your antics. We did what you do every weekend, when we were in high school.

If you want to impress people with your “world beater”, enter it in a car show, or take it to a track. Driving around, trying to race anyone and everyone is irresponsible and juvenile.

Signed,

A responsible car enthusiast
